Binary packages built by this source

bcc: 16-bit x86 C compiler

 This is a C-compiler for 8086 cpus which is important for the
 development of boot loaders or BIOS related 8086 code.

bin86: 16-bit x86 assembler and loader

 This is the as86 and ld86 distribution written by Bruce Evans.
 It's a complete 8086 assembler and loader which can make 32-bit
 code for the 386+ processors.

elks-libc: 16-bit x86 C library and include files

 This is the C library used to compile with bcc. It includes all the
 headers and static libraries needed to build 16-bit applications,
 for Linux/8086, Linux/i386 and DOS .COM executables.
